What are the vaccination requirements for my dog to attend daycare in Bonlee?

Most reputable daycares in Bonlee and Chatham County require proof of up-to-date vaccinations from a veterinarian. This typically includes Rabies, DHPP (Distemper, Hepatitis, Parainfluenza, Parvovirus), and Bordetella (kennel cough). Some facilities may also require a negative fecal test. Always check with your chosen daycare for their specific policy, as this is a key part of maintaining a safe environment for all pets.

What should I bring for my dog's first day of daycare?

For your dog's first day, you should bring a completed application, proof of vaccinations, and your dog on a secure leash or in a carrier. It's also a good idea to bring their regular food if they will be there over a mealtime, pre-portioned in a sealed container. While toys and beds from home are usually not allowed in group play for safety reasons, you can bring a special treat for nap time if the facility allows it. Always ensure your dog is wearing a quick-release collar for their safety.

How do you handle extreme weather, like summer heat or storms, at your Bonlee facility?

Given Bonlee's hot and humid summers and potential for severe thunderstorms, a good daycare will have clear weather protocols. This includes limiting outdoor play during peak heat hours, providing constant access to shaded areas and fresh water, and having ample indoor, climate-controlled space for play and rest. During severe weather warnings, pets are kept safely indoors. It's always wise to ask a facility about their specific indoor/outdoor ratio and emergency plans during your tour.

First, understand that in our area, you're not just paying for a kennel. You're investing in your dog's socialization, exercise, and peace of mind. Most local facilities within a 15-20 minute drive of Bonlee (think Siler City, Pittsboro, and even some in the northern reaches of Sanford) offer full-day rates typically ranging from $25 to $40 per day. Half-day options, often called "doggie half-camps," can be a budget-friendly $15-$25 for shorter stays.

What creates this price difference? It's all in the details. A facility on the lower end might offer a large, secure play yard—perfect for active breeds who just need to run. A higher-priced daycare often includes structured activities, live webcams so you can check in from your job at the plant or while you're shopping, and more individualized attention. Some even offer "nap times" or separate playgroups for small, senior, or shy dogs, which is a huge plus for their well-being.

Here’s your actionable Bonlee-specific tip: Don't just call and ask for the price. Ask, "What does a typical day look like for a dog from Bonlee?" Mention your dog's breed and energy level. Many local daycares offer a mandatory (and usually free) evaluation day. This isn't just a formality; it's crucial for ensuring your dog's temperament fits the pack. Use this visit! Tour the facility, smell the cleanliness, and observe the staff-to-dog ratio. A caring, engaged team is worth every extra dollar.

Also, inquire about package deals. Buying a 10 or 20-day pass can significantly reduce the per-day cost. For Bonlee residents who commute, a multi-day package can be both convenient and economical.
